## Releases

The Lumenkit component library follows strict semantic versioning. Breaking changes to any exported component require a major bump, and the changelog must enumerate every affected prop. Release candidates are cut from the `stabilize` branch and soak for 48 hours in the Fennwick staging mesh before promotion. All published tarballs must be verified against the registry checksum. Signing for the publish pipeline uses the key below.

deploy key for kahag-kagaf: bky9_uLYdkfG6Z

## Onboarding: the Brasswick metrics sidecar

External plugins do not emit metrics directly. Instead, each plugin writes to the Brasswick sidecar over a local socket, and the sidecar handles aggregation, sampling, and forwarding to the central collector. Your plugin manifest must declare every metric name up front; undeclared series are dropped silently, so review the manifest carefully before your first test run. The sidecar authenticates to the collector using a token defined in its environment file. In sidecar.env, add the line below:

secret setting of yagug-hahog: COURIER_KEY13=44c9b50f678cd

## Onboarding: Turnwell Counter Service

For the weekly eng sync: Turnwell counts turnstile events at Harrowfield Arena and publishes gate totals every ten seconds. New joiners get read access by default. Writes to the calibration table require the sealed config store, which locks after any unclean shutdown — this bit us twice last quarter, so know the procedure. Unsealing is a one-command operation from the gate-side console and should be demoed at each new hire's first sync. The command prompts for the recovery passphrase below.

recovery phrase for bajog-kahif: wenael-ulawyn